Oversight 1: Absolutely No Local Listings
Forgeting to establish a strong online ranking is a major misstep for firms, with a considerable contributor to this issue being the lack of correct and updated local web directory listings. By not having your organization listed in online directory sites like Google My Business, Yelp, as well as Bing Places, you're basically taking cover from prospective customers. This can bring about a 70% reduction in internet rankings and a considerable loss of future clients. Nearly fifty percent of all Google searches are driven by local intent, highlighting the relevance for companies to establish a durable online presence in location based directory sites.Consistent online listings are essential for local search optimization.Inconsist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one Number) information throughout different on-line platforms can mislead search engines and adversely impact location based search rankings.
Maximizing your online presence with exact and uniform listings can substantially enhance your service's presence, increasing its opportunities of appearing in the desirable local pack by as much as 30%. Problem 3: Poor Review Response
Successful review managing is critical not only for establishing trustworthiness with consumers, but likewise for affecting your Google rank. In fact, online assessments represent virtually a fifth of the aspects that calculate local search engine positions. Additionally, neglecting adverse feedback can have major repercussions, as almost fifty percent of customers are a lot more inclined to support an organization that proactively addresses and replies to objection.Ignoring undesirable comments can have a destructive impact on a business's online image of customers, roughly 85% of prospective clients, place equivalent trust in individual recommendations and online reviews. To improve local SEO and enhance client interaction, apply an evaluation managing approach that invites consumers to leave write-ups and reacts without delay to both favorable and adverse reviews.
Verify that your Google My Business listing is up-to-date and that you're showcasing reviews on your website, as 64% of consumers state they're most likely to trust a company with client evaluations on its web site.
Misstep 4: Little Google Posts
After handling the relevance of testimonial managing, it's time to switch your focus to one more often-overlooked element of local SEO: Google Posts. By not utilizing Google Posts, you're missing out on a prime chance to raise your search rankings and involvement with nearby clients. Google Posts enable you to share updates directly on Google Search and Maps, showcasing your knowledge and building customer trust.Frequently publishing updates relevant to your target audience is essential, as it not simply boosts interaction but also drives conversions with clear call-to-actions like "Schedule Today" or "Find out more".
Incorporating your Google Business Profile with your web site is likewise vital for local search optimization. By posting consistently on Google My Business, you can boost the quality and relevance of your online ranking, boosting your possibilities of appearing in the coveted Google Local Pack.
With Google Posts, you can boost your location based SEO, drive more website traffic and conversions, and remain ahead of competitors. Businesses that upload on a regular basis see a typical boost of 10% in engagement and 5% in reservations, according to Google.
Oversight 5: Wrong NAP Details
Developing a consistent digital impact is important for local services, and it begins with making certain that their service name, address, and phone number are continually noted across the internet. Discrepancies in this info can trigger chaos amongst search engines and prospective customers, inevitably resulting in lessened online rankings and fewer web site site visitors. Research study from Moz reveals that incorrect business listings can have a substantial impact, with an astonishing 41% drop in Google rankings for businesses with imprecise or inconsistent on-line presence. Avoid this mistake by regularly checking your service's name, address and phone number (NAP) info on various online networks, such as Google My Business listings, web directories and your firm's official web site.To make sure consistency and accuracy and reliability, utilize citation monitoring tools such as Moz Local, BrightLocal, or Whitespark to keep an eye on and modify on-line listings, fixing any disparities in your business's name, address and telephone number (NAP) data. It's important to keep uniformity throughout all platforms, consisting of standard formatting of addresses and contact number, to prevent prospective confusion and errors.
A regular NAP format can enhance local online search engine positions by up to 15%, according to a BrightLocal research study. By prioritizing NAP consistency and precision, you can improve your integrity and avoid lost earnings and growth. Frequently audit and up-date your NAP details to guarantee your company is presented correctly in search results page.
